Paris In Love: Paris Hilton Opens Up About Her Plans To Have Twins

As fans waited with bated breath to see Paris Hilton's glamorous wedding on the finale of Paris In Love, she revealed that she's excited to begin the journey of growing her family by becoming a mother in the near future. The newlywed socialite and reality television sensation wowed wedding guests when photos from her and her husband Carter Reum's beyond lavish ceremony emerged. Dawning a custom Oscar de la Renta dress, Paris tied the knot with Carter in her grandfather's old estate in Bel Air back in November 2021.

Paris' love life - both the good and bad - has been the subject of tabloids ever since her appearance in The Simple Life skyrocketed her into the entertainment zestiest. From her short lived entanglement with Backstreet Boy star Nick Carter, to an argument between her and then-boyfriend Aleks Novakovic being shown in her 2021 documentary This Is Paris, the world has witnessed Paris navigate romance for decades now. The style icon finally found the love of her life when she was proposed to by Carter Reum, an author and founder of a highly successful angel investment firm. The couple's wedding planning process has been documented on the Peacock reality series Paris In Love, which first aired in November of last year.

Paris recently revealed to that's ready to build a family and can't wait to start having children. In fact, she place being a mother as one of her top priorities at the moment. On Monday, during an interview for E! News' show Daily Pop, the starlet told Francesca Amiker that she wants to give birth to twins first. Though she went on to say that she'd also like to have a boy first, seeing as how she never had any older siblings to protect her growing up.

In the interview, Paris also discussed how amazing her new married life was going with Carter. She tells Francesca that she simply couldn't be happier with him by her side. "He is just everything to me." She says that she felt like the two were married all along since they spent virtually every minute together before being engaged. Paris spoke about the wedding, teasing some of the spectacles fans can expect to see on the finale of Paris in Love. "Demi Lovato sang And I Will Always Love You. We had a neon carnival we rented out at Santa Monica pier and Diplo was DJing."

One of CBS' newest sitcoms,  Ghosts , features a cast full of spectral characters that each hail from a distinct time period and come with their own unique backstory and death. Though each of the eight ghosts has a wildly different perspective based on their different experiences throughout history, they nonetheless form a sort of family, which is one of the show's greatest charms. After all, being stuck with the same people for all of eternity allows for plenty of time to get to know each other. Ghosts , which is an adaptation of a BBC show of the same name, stars Utkarsh Ambudkar and Rose McIver (who played Liv Moore on five seasons of  iZombie ) as Jay and Sam, a young couple who inherit a mansion in upstate New York. To their surprise, however, the house also comes with several ghostly inhabitants, who Sam is able to see after a near-death experience.
